I have a folder with emails from Launchpad regarding Launchpad bug. All
of those emails have, among others, this two headers:

X-Launchpad-Bug-Reporter
X-Launchpad-Bug-Commenters

I added both of those fields as a custom fields inside Thunderbird's
'Customized' headers (in the Search window).

I've got over 10k emails in that folder, and all of the emails contain
both those headers, and a lot of them contain single letter 'a' as a
header content.

When I create a search that looks like this:

X-Launchpad-Bug-Commenters contains "a"

Thunderbird returns almost all emails.

But, when I create a search that looks like this:

X-Launchpad-Bug-Reporter contains "a"

no emails are returned, although there is a lot of emails whose "X
-Launchpad-Bug-Reporter" contains an 'a'.

This is Thunderbird in trusty:
mario@MIKE ~> apt-cache policy thunderbird
thunderbird:
  Installed: 1:45.3.0+build1-0ubuntu0.14.04.4
  Candidate: 1:45.3.0+build1-0ubuntu0.14.04.4

I have also downloaded/installed Thunderbird from the beta-ppa
(ppa:mozillateam/thunderbird-next), 1:50.0~b1+build2-0ubuntu0.14.04.1,
and was able to reproduce the above mentioned issue.
